Netflix has announced the return of Kento Yamazaki and Tao Tsuchiya as well as the completion of production on Alice in Borderland: Season 2, directed by Shinsuke Sato and starring Kento Yamazaki and Tao Tsuchiya. The second season will be released in December 2022.

The popular Japanese series that made the top 10 in over 70 countries returns, with the 10 cast members that survived the deadly games in Season 1

The second season of “Alice in Borderland,” which sparked a worldwide frenzy when it premiered in December 2020, will be published this December. Arisu and Usagi, who have lost their sense of purpose in life, risk their lives in the hopes of returning to their own planet by completing a series of “games” that appeal to various character attributes like intelligence, strength, and teamwork.

  • The ten cast members that won “games” at the end of Season 1 and will return for Season 2 have been confirmed, and season 2 production is now complete.
  • Returning cast members Kento Yamazaki, Tao Tsuchiya, Nijiro Murakami, Ayaka Miyoshi, Dori Sakurada, Aya Asahina, Sho Aoyagi, and Riisa Naka all express their excitement to be back in the film.
  • Yamazaki says, “We had these really large-scale scenes everyday and the world of the show is bigger than ever. I enjoyed filming the show very much and look forward to the final production”, adding Tsuchiya, “Each shot has big set pieces, like explosions. I was able to experience it like my character Usagi, in those realistic scenes. Everyday was such a valuable experience for me. I felt it was a really enjoyable time.โ€

About  Alice in Borderland:

To return to their real-world, Arisu (Kento Yamazaki) and Usagi (Tao Tsuchiya) are chasing the mystery of “Borderland.” At a location that appears to be the key to unlocking the enigma, they encounter their friends, foes, and the mastermind behind the “game.” For each “game” they win, Arisu and his friends gather all the numbered playing cards they can. Only the Jack, Queen, and King cards are left. Arisu and his friends take on the new “game,” which is more challenging and expansive than the previous one. Will they be able to return to their real-world once they have acquired all of the cards?

  • Based on: Haro Aso (โ€œImawa-no-Kuni-no-Arisuโ€ Pubulished by Shogakukan)
  • Director: Shinsuke Sato
  • Screenplay: Yasuko Kuramitsu, Shinsuke Sato
  • Cast: Kento Yamazaki, Tao Tsuchiya, Nijiro Murakami, Ayaka Miyoshi, Dori Sakurada, Aya Asahina, Yutaro Watanabe, Tsuyoshi Abe, Sho Aoyagi, Riisa Naka
  • Cinematography: Taro Kawazu
  • Score: Yutaka Yamada
  • Production Design: Iwao Saito, Hidefumi Onishi
  • VFX Superviser: Makoto Kamiya, Atsushi Doi
  • Executive Producer: Kaata Sakamotoi (Netflix) 
  • Producer: Akira Morii (ROBOT)
  • Production: ROBOT 
  • Produced by: Netflix
